Output 4c669eea2bde2d12328b1b05ddb2791b2107ec9a0be3b28e446e032f164d91e1:3

value
1635599
script pubkey
OP_0 OP_PUSHBYTES_20 bbe768d0cfd59cd9a6b86ff1d08353c0efea8f2b
address
bc1qh0nk35x06kwdnf4cdlcapq6ncrh74ret8mtvrw
transaction
4c669eea2bde2d12328b1b05ddb2791b2107ec9a0be3b28e446e032f164d91e1
confirmations
150644
spent
true